How Attic Water Extraction Actually Works

Attic water extraction is more than just a quick fix; it’s a thorough process that needs the right equipment, technique, and expertise. Our team will assess the damage, extract the water, dry the area, and dehumidify to prevent future problems.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ll assess the extent of the damage, identify the source of the leak, and create a customized plan to extract the water and restore your attic space. Strong equipment and a trained eye are essential to detecting hidden water and preventing further damage.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use specialized equipment to remove the water from your attic, including powerful pumps and vacuums. Our team will ensure that all surfaces are thoroughly cleaned and dried to prevent future mold and mildew grow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use industrial-grade drying equipment to remove excess moisture from the air, ensuring your attic space is completely dry and safe. This step is crucial to preventing future water damage and mold growth.

Step 4: Cleanup and Disinfection

Our team will thoroughly clean and disinfect your attic space, removing any remaining water, debris, and bacteria. We’ll also ensure that your attic is properly ventilated to prevent future moisture buildup.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Restoration

We’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ure that your attic space is completely dry and safe. Our team will also make any necessary repairs to prevent future water damage and ensure your home is secure.

Warning Signs You Need Attic Water Extraction

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ors in your attic or crawlspace can be a sign of hidden water damage. Don’t ignore these signs; they can lead to more severe problems, including mold growth and structural damage.

Warped or Discolored Ceiling Tiles

Water damage can cause ceiling tiles to warp or discolor, leading to uneven surfaces and potential safety hazards.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ls

Visible water stains on your ceiling or walls can show a more extensive water issue. Don’t assume it’s just a small leak; it could be a sign of a larger problem.

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ew

Mold and mildew can grow quickly in damp environments, posing serious health risks. If you notice visible signs of mold or mildew, it’s time to act quickly to prevent further damage and health concerns.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Unusual sounds, such as dripping water or creaking pipes, can show a water issue. Don’t ignore these signs; they can lead to costly repairs and potential safety hazards.

High Humidity or Moisture Levels

High humidity or moisture levels in your attic or crawlspace can be a sign of hidden water damage. Regularly check your space’s moisture levels to prevent future problems.

Attic Water Extraction Cost In Zebulon, NC

The cost of attic water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Zebulon, NC. These estimates are based on real-world costs and should give you a rough idea of what to expect.

<tdExtent of mold growth, materials needed, and labor costs.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Water Extraction $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, complexity of the issue, and local labor rates.
Water Damage Repair and Rest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Scope of repairs, materials needed, and labor costs.
Mold Remediation and Prevention $500 – $3,000
Attic Insulation Replacement $1,000 – $4,000 Size of the affected area, type of insulation, and labor costs.
Final Inspection and Certification $200 – $1,000 Complexity of the issue, materials needed, and labor costs.
Warranty and Assurance Free – $1,000 Severity of the issue, materials needed, and labor costs.
